
Genoese-style Cima is a traditional dish of Ligurian cuisine. It is a veal pocket stuffed with a delicious combination of minced meat, sweetbreads (or brains), lard, bread crumbs, grated cheese, eggs, chard, marjoram, nutmeg, salt and pepper. The meat is then tied, braised with onion, carrot, bay leaf and salt, and left to cook slowly for a couple of hours. The result is a succulent dish rich in flavors, perfect to enjoy in any season.

Prepare the filling: put the minced veal in a bowl, add the sweetbreads or brains, blanched first in hot water and then cut into cubes, the chopped lard, the boiled and coarsely chopped chard, plenty of bread crumb soaked in water, squeezed and well crumbled
Season with a little nutmeg, two tablespoons of chopped marjoram, salt and pepper
Bind the mixture with the beaten eggs and two tablespoons of grated cheese
Fill the pocket, sew the opening and tie it with several turns of white kitchen twine
In a pot, bring plenty of lightly salted water to a boil with onion, carrot and bay leaf
Immerse the stuffed cima and let it simmer gently for about 2 hours
Drain the meat, arrange it on a plate, cover it and place a weight on top
Let the cima cool, untie it and cut it into slices
